Indiatoday2030 Posted January 24, 2019 Report Posted January 24, 2019 https://www.thehindubusinessline.com/companies/japanese-co-thk-to-set-up-first-india-facility-at-sri-city-in-ap/article23374608.ece THK, a Japanese major engaged in manufacture of linear motion guides and equipment for transport vehicles, has zeroed in on to Sri City in Andhra Pradesh for a manufacturing base, its first one in India. THK plans to invest $ 200 million, with $ 50 million in the first phase in its plant in Sri City to cater to the growth of the industrial market in India. The manufacturing facility, spread across 50 acres will start construction by August 2018. This MoU was signed by Akihiro Teramachi, President and CEO, THK and J Krishna Kishore, Chief Executive Officer, Andhra Pradesh Economic Development Board in the presence of N Chandrababu Naidu, Chief Minister of Andhra Pradesh.
